My 2001 Ram has 420,000 miles on it. If you take care of the Cummins motor it will be very reliable. The trouble is now I am having to repair lots of things on the truck itself since the body is showing age and the hinges and rubber seals and things dont last as long as the cummins but that is to be expected.
